Common Worm Species for Composting

First off, let’s talk about the most common worm species used for composting:

  • Red Wigglers (Eisenia fetida): These are probably the most popular composting worms. They thrive in decomposing organic material and produce high-quality compost.
  • European Nightcrawlers (Eisenia hortensis): These worms are slightly larger than Red Wigglers and can handle a wider range of temperatures. They’re excellent at breaking down larger bits of organic matter.
  • African Nightcrawlers (Eudrilus eugeniae): Known for their voracious appetite, these worms can process large amounts of organic waste. They produce very fine and rich castings.
  • Blue Worms (Perionyx excavatus): These are less common but are excellent composters in tropical climates. However, they can be a bit temperamental when conditions aren’t ideal.

What Makes Good Worm Castings?

The quality of worm castings depends on several factors, including the worm species, their diet, and the composting conditions. Good worm castings should be:

  • Rich in nutrients: High levels of nitrogen, phosphorus, and potassium make for excellent plant food.
  • Earthy smell: They should smell pleasant and earthy, not rotten.
  • Fine texture: Well-composted material should be fine and crumbly.
  • Microbial diversity: A wide variety of beneficial microbes can help improve soil health and plant growth.

Comparing Worm Species: Why It Matters

The species of worms you choose can significantly affect the quality of your worm castings. Let’s take a closer look at a few of your options:

Red Wigglers (Eisenia fetida)

Red Wigglers are great because they’re highly efficient at breaking down organic matter. They thrive in a variety of composting conditions and are less picky about temperature and moisture levels. Their castings are rich in nutrients and beneficial microbes, making them ideal for most gardeners.

European Nightcrawlers (Eisenia hortensis)

Many people like European Nightcrawlers because they’re larger and can process bulkier organic materials. They produce high-quality castings that are slightly coarser than those of Red Wigglers, which can be beneficial for soil aeration. They’re also more tolerant of colder temperatures, making them a good choice for composting in cooler climates.

African Nightcrawlers (Eudrilus eugeniae)

African Nightcrawlers are known for producing exceptionally fine and rich castings, full of nutrients and beneficial microorganisms. These worms consume large amounts of organic material quickly, but they do require warmer temperatures to thrive. They’re a bit more sensitive to environmental changes, so you’ll need to maintain stable composting conditions to keep them happy.

Blue Worms (Perionyx excavatus)

Blue Worms are tropical composters that excel in warm, humid conditions. They’re incredibly efficient at breaking down organic waste, but they can be quite sensitive to temperature fluctuations. If you’re in a consistently warm climate like Brisbane, they might be a good option. However, their temperamental nature means they might not be the best choice for beginner composters.

Other Factors to Consider

Steven, while the species of worm you choose is important, there are other factors that can impact the quality of your worm castings:

  • Diet: What you feed your worms can affect the quality of their castings. A varied diet of fruits, vegetables, coffee grounds, and eggshells will provide a broad range of nutrients.
  • Moisture Levels: Keeping the bedding moist but not waterlogged is key to healthy worms and high-quality castings.
  • Temperature: Most composting worms prefer temperatures between 55°F and 77°F (13°C and 25°C). Extremes can stress the worms and reduce casting quality.
  • Aeration: Good aeration helps prevent anaerobic conditions, which can produce foul-smelling compost and harm the worms.

Why Quality Worm Castings Matter

High-quality worm castings can significantly enhance soil health and plant growth. Here’s why:

  • Nutrient-Rich: Castings provide essential nutrients like nitrogen, phosphorus, and potassium, promoting robust plant growth.
  • Microbial Activity: The beneficial microbes in worm castings help break down organic matter in the soil, making nutrients more available to plants.
  • Soil Structure: Finely textured castings can improve soil aeration and water retention, reducing the need for frequent watering and improving root health.
  • pH Balance: Worm castings can help neutralize soil pH, making it more suitable for a wide range of plants.

Practical Tips for Your Worm Composting System

As you set up your worm composting system, here are some practical tips to keep in mind:

  • Start with the Right Bedding: Use materials like shredded newspaper, cardboard, and coconut coir to create a comfortable environment for your worms.
  • Maintain Proper Conditions: Ensure your worm bin stays moist but not soggy, and keep it in a location where temperatures remain within the preferred range for your worm species.
  • Provide a Balanced Diet: Feed your worms a balanced mix of carbon-rich and nitrogen-rich materials to keep them healthy and productive. Avoid feeding them meat, dairy, and oily foods.
  • Monitor and Adjust: Regularly check the moisture, temperature, and aeration levels in your worm bin. Make adjustments as needed to maintain optimal conditions.
  • Harvest Castings Regularly: Once your compost is ready, harvest the castings by separating them from the uneaten material and worms. This ensures a steady supply of nutrient-rich compost for your garden.

Choosing the Right Worm Species for Your Needs

Ultimately, the best worm species for your composting system will depend on your specific needs and environment. Here’s a quick recap:

  • Red Wigglers: Great all-around composters, well-suited for various conditions.
  • European Nightcrawlers: Good for cooler climates and breaking down bulkier material.
  • African Nightcrawlers: Best for warm climates and producing fine, nutrient-rich castings.
  • Blue Worms: Ideal for consistently warm, humid environments, but can be temperamental.
